Scanned Document
You can use PDF2XL OCR to convert data from paper documents by directly scanning them into PDF2XL OCR and then marking the data and converting it into Excel (or any other supported output format).
To do this, you will first need to select the scanning device using the Select source command from the File menu. This must only be done once, as PDF2XL OCR will remember your choice and will use it in the future unless that device is no longer available, or if you wish to change it.
After selecting the scanning source, you can acquire the scanned data using the Acquire command from the File menu. You can acquire one or more pages at once, depending on your needs and on your scanning device. Note that if you have a scanned document open in PDF2XL OCR while starting a acquire operation, PDF2XL OCR will ask you if you wish to append the new scanned pages into the existing document:

After you finish scanning, PDF2XL OCR will display the scanned pages. Note that PDF2XL OCR will first perform an OCR process on all the scanned pages; this process will only happen once, and its results will be saved along with the scanned document (providing you save the scan). After the OCR process is finished, you will be able to mark the data and convert it in PDF2XL OCR's scanned document mode.
If you wish to keep the scanned data itself for later processing, you can do so by saving it to a file using the Save As or Save commands from the File menu. You can later reload this file using the Open command from the File menu.
